Kind of Hernias

There are numerous kinds of ruptures that can take place in different parts of your body.

One usual kind is an inguinal hernia. This happens when a part of your intestinal tract pushes via a vulnerable point in your lower stomach muscles, triggering a bulge in your groin location.

An additional kind is a hiatal rupture, which takes place when a part of your stomach raises with the diaphragm right into your chest. This can create indigestion and heartburn.

In addition, there are umbilical ruptures, which take place when a part of your intestine presses via the abdominal wall surface near your belly button.



Finally, there are incisional ruptures, which form at the website of a previous surgical incision.

Reasons for Hernias

Hernias are generally caused by a combination of elements such as weak muscle mass and enhanced stress in the damaged location. Weak muscle mass can be an outcome of aging, injury, or a hereditary condition. When the muscle mass are weak, they're much more susceptible to tearing or stretching, allowing body organs or tissues to protrude through the damaged area.

Raised stress in the affected location can happen because of activities that include heavy training, chronic coughing, weight problems, or maternity. These aspects placed extra stress on the muscle mass and can bring about the development of a hernia.

It is very important to keep in mind that specific risk aspects, such as family history, cigarette smoking, and a history of previous hernias, can likewise enhance the chances of establishing a hernia. Therapy Options for Hernias

If you have been detected with a rupture, your treatment choices will rely on the type and intensity of the hernia, in addition to your general wellness and medical history.

In some cases, hernias might not require instant therapy and can be taken care of via careful waiting, way of life modifications, and making use of encouraging garments such as trusses or belts.

Nevertheless, if your rupture is causing considerable pain, discomfort, or influencing your daily tasks, surgery may be recommended.

The most typical surgical therapy for ruptures is called herniorrhaphy, where the damaged location of the abdominal wall surface is repaired and enhanced with stitches or artificial mesh.

Minimally intrusive laparoscopic surgical treatment may likewise be a choice for certain types of ruptures.
